Definition of protectors:

(n) : Someone who protects or guards, by assignment or on their own initiative.
(n) : A device or mechanism which is designed to protect.
(n) : One who prevents interference.
(n) : (multiplicity slang) A headmate who primarily fronts, or otherwise protects the system, in situations where the system is at risk of psychological harm.
(n) : A state or other subject under international law, exercising a protectorate over another subject in international law.
(n) : (Roman Catholicism) A cardinal, from one of the more considerable Roman Catholic nations, who looks after the interests of his people at Rome; also, a cardinal who has the same relation to a college, religious order, etc.
